aboutsummaryrefslogtreecommitdiffstats
path: root/fs/xfs
diff options
context:
space:
mode:
authorTim Shimmin <tes@sgi.com>2007-06-18 16:50:08 +1000
committerTim Shimmin <tes@chook.melbourne.sgi.com>2007-07-14 15:32:59 +1000
commit0164af51cedf46e1d58fd53854373f544150c597 (patch)
treef52692b23866ce03fdf5752b26ec5415ee82a59d /fs/xfs
parent[XFS] Map unwritten extents correctly for I/o completion processing (diff)
downloadlinux-dev-0164af51cedf46e1d58fd53854373f544150c597.tar.xz
linux-dev-0164af51cedf46e1d58fd53854373f544150c597.zip
[XFS] Log the agf_length change in xfs_growfs_data_private().
SGI-PV: 963528 SGI-Modid: xfs-linux-melb:xfs-kern:28856a Signed-off-by: Tim Shimmin <tes@sgi.com> Signed-off-by: David Chinner <dgc@sgi.com> Signed-off-by: Christoph Hellwig <hch@infradead.org>
Diffstat (limited to 'fs/xfs')
-rw-r--r--fs/xfs/xfs_fsops.c1
1 files changed, 1 insertions, 0 deletions
diff --git a/fs/xfs/xfs_fsops.c b/fs/xfs/xfs_fsops.c
index 27d01afe8465..ddd45e5b9383 100644
--- a/fs/xfs/xfs_fsops.c
+++ b/fs/xfs/xfs_fsops.c
@@ -332,6 +332,7 @@ xfs_growfs_data_private(
be32_add(&agf->agf_length, new);
ASSERT(be32_to_cpu(agf->agf_length) ==
be32_to_cpu(agi->agi_length));
+ xfs_alloc_log_agf(tp, bp, XFS_AGF_LENGTH);
/*
* Free the new space.
*/